
  1. 1.8t 20valve thermostat loacation

    having trouble finding a topic sayin where the thermostat is on my car. if someone could tell me or post a picture showing me where its at and if its easy to change, as my fans dont work as my car get hot hot hot when its standing in traffic and im guessing its the stat
Progressive Parts, performance parts and tuning specialists